Job summary

Waco AHEC in Texas seeks an Educational Coordinator to develop and coordinate community-based clinical training, continuing education, and experiential learning across the service region. You will work with healthcare organizations, educators, students, and volunteers to strengthen the workforce pipeline and improve access to care.

The role includes managing affiliation agreements, coordinating student placements, planning events, supporting grant reporting, and overseeing the volunteer program.
